cmake3.24安装linux
时间: 2025-03-19 10:05:40 浏览: 47
### CMake 3.24 在 Linux 上的安装方法
#### 方法一:通过预编译二进制包安装
可以使用已经预先编译好的二进制包来快速安装 CMake。这种方法适合希望简化安装过程的用户。
1. **下载预编译包**
首先访问指定链接或者直接运行 `wget` 命令下载对应的版本:
```bash
wget https://github.com/Kitware/CMake/releases/download/v3.24.1/cmake-3.24.1-linux-x86_64.tar.gz
```
2. **解压文件**
解压刚刚下载的 `.tar.gz` 文件到目标目录,例如 `/usr/local` 或者用户的家目录:
```bash
tar -zxvf cmake-3.24.1-linux-x86_64.tar.gz
```
3. **设置环境变量**
将解压后的路径加入系统的 PATH 变量以便全局调用:
```bash
export PATH=/path/to/cmake-3.24.1/bin:$PATH
```
如果想永久生效,则需将上述命令写入 `~/.bashrc` 或 `~/.zshrc` 中[^1]。
---
#### 方法二:从源码编译安装
如果需要自定义选项或支持特定功能,可以选择从源码编译的方式安装 CMake。
1. **下载源代码**
使用 `wget` 获取最新稳定版的源代码压缩包:
```bash
wget https://github.com/Kitware/CMake/releases/download/v3.24.4/cmake-3.24.4.tar.gz
```
2. **解压源代码**
利用 `tar` 工具解压该文件至当前工作目录:
```bash
tar -zxvf cmake-3.24.4.tar.gz
cd cmake-3.24.4
```
3. **安装必要依赖**
编译前确保已安装所需的开发工具链及相关库:
```bash
sudo apt update && sudo apt install build-essential libssl-dev
```
4. **执行 Bootstrap 和 Make 过程**
开始配置并构建项目:
```bash
./bootstrap
make -j$(nproc) # 并行编译加速
sudo make install
```
5. **验证安装结果**
执行以下命令确认是否成功安装以及其具体版本号:
```bash
cmake --version
```
此方式能够完全掌控整个安装流程,并允许调整更多参数满足个性化需求[^2][^3].
---
#### 方法三:利用系统包管理器安装 (推荐 Ubuntu 用户)
对于基于 Debian 的发行版(如 Ubuntu),可以直接借助 APT 来完成操作:
```bash
sudo apt update
sudo apt install cmake
```
虽然这种方式简单快捷,但需要注意它所提供的可能是旧版本而非最新的 3.24 版本。因此建议结合 PPAs 更新仓库列表后再尝试升级[^4]:
```bash
sudo add-apt-repository ppa:ondrej/php
sudo apt update
sudo apt install cmake
```
最后再次核验所安裝之版本信息以保证符合预期[^5]。
---
### 注意事项
- 若采用源碼編譯時發現缺少某些依賴項請根據錯誤提示補充相應軟件包。
- 不同發行板可能存在差異故以上步驟僅供參考實際情況請酌情調整。
阅读全文
相关推荐
















